Feeding more frequently stimulates fodder ingestion, so it benefits animal health, fertility and production. Eating several times a day keeps the pH value of the rumen constant, and allows cows to make better use of the ration they eat. Animals become more active: they visit the milking robot more often, resulting in an increased output of milk.
Automatic feeding means that cows are fed with precision. You can define exactly the right ingredients needed to feed each group of animals, including beef cattle. This has a positive influence on feed efficiency, and the development and production of your animals.
Feeding more frequently ensures there is always enough fresh feed at the feed fence. The Lely Vector senses when it is time for a new feeding round. The mixing and feeding robot measures the feed height of a specific section to determine when the ration needs to be supplemented, so there is never too much or too little feed at the feed fence.
Feeding with the Vector provides more understanding into the efficiency and profitability of your feed strategy. Lely Horizon, our management platform indicates average feed ingestion per cow and per group. You can measure the effects of changes to rations by linking the system to the Lely Astronaut. This allows you to gain an insight into whether the cost of a change produces not only a higher yield but also a higher return.

The feed kitchen is the area in which the feed is stored, selected, picked up and loaded into the robot for mixing. In the kitchen, a crane construction with a feed grabber is installed that moves above the kitchen to the right block of feed. Depending on the width and depth of the kitchen, it can easily stock feed for three days.
The mixing and feeding robot of the Lely Vector system is a self-contained battery-operated vehicle that is capable of automatically feeding a self-mixed ration.
